On Tuesday we went to Mas's "big" appointment at Duke Children's Hospital. The purpose of this appointment was to check on his development since he's a preemie; he was considered a 4 month old at the appointment . It went fairly well. We learned a lot, I feel. So, babies enter fetal position around 33 weeks. Mason came at 30 weeks, so he never curled inside of me. As a result he does not have strong curling muscles. Well, curling muscles are responsible for lots. It helps him meet his feet, reach for things and get ready to crawl. Of course Pat and I heard "Mason can't..."  and went into psycho parent mode. That night I went to Babies R Us to purchase some items that will aid in his curling development. I bought a tray for his Bumbo, this allows us to sit toys on the tray for him to reach for. I also got a mirror that we put either in the crib or on the floor. We sit him in a position on his tummy, and he can look at himself while doing so. We're also supposed to put him on his back and give his feet to him. All these things are going to put our Lil Man where he should be developmentally. He also had to get some lab work done. I was so scared because I don't like seeing him get pricked. Well...he proved me so wrong. I guess after having his heel pricked umpteen times in his life, it's really nothing. He didn't flinch or cry. Took it like a 6 month old! Oh yeah, he's also 11 pounds 7 ounces and 23.5 inches long. We love him. Lots.
